Here is what happen. When you
originally put sand in the
pool. The light pebbles floated
up in the air and landed on the
wall. The wall was not wiped
down. The sand pepples over time
pierced your liner from the
pressure of water against the
liner and water flowed out in
small amounts and rusted the
steel wall right at the small
diameter hole. The pH. in water
tilted too low causing acidity
conditions and rusted out your
wall. You will need a new liner
a new wall and remove the sand
and add comfy bottom instead.
That will sure your problem.
